  "abstract": "We commend Mori et al’s prospective cohort study in Emergency Medicine Journal on the diagnostic accuracy of the Tongue Coating Index (TCI) for acute appendicitis. This work addresses a key gap in non-invasive abdominal emergency diagnostics—especially valuable in resource-limited settings—and its rigorous comparison with the Alvarado Score offers important clinical insights. We appreciate their validation of a simple, low-burden assessment tool. While the study is methodologically sound, we have several observations to contribute to its clinical translation and future refinement.1",
